Massachusetts Partnership to Support Student Learning through Math Intervention

Learn more about our products

Through this partnership, district leaders are seeking ways to bolster students’ mathematics learning by providing intervention in addition to core instruction. Specifically, the partnership will focus efforts on students with mathematics difficulties or identified disabilities who are receiving math intervention in grades 3–6. The goals of the partnership activities include increasing teachers’ self-efficacy with and use of evidence-based practices and increasing students’ attitudes and self-efficacy for learning mathematics as well as increasing students’ ability to use specific focus strategies and knowledge of mathematics topics.

In this partnership, REL Northeast & Islands will develop a toolkit to support math intervention teachers and math leaders in implementing the evidence-based practices recommended in the WWC Practice Guide, Assisting Students Struggling with Mathematics: Intervention in the Elementary Grades. REL Northeast & Islands will also conduct an applied research study to evaluate the impact of the toolkit on teacher practice and student learning. In addition, REL Northeast & Islands and its partners will co-develop a dissemination plan to spread awareness and deepen understanding about, support access to, and facilitate sharing of partnership study findings, implications, and toolkit resources, using strategies such as webinars, factsheets, infographics, stakeholder briefings, and videos.

Partner Organizations: Boston Public Schools, Cambridge Public Schools

Mathematics Intervention Toolkit for the Elementary Grades: Current add remove

REL Northeast & Islands is developing a toolkit to build educators’ knowledge of and ability to implement recommendations from the new What Works Clearinghouse Practice Guide, Assisting Students Struggling with Mathematics: Intervention in the Elementary Grades.The toolkit will provide extensive resources to support districts in providing in-depth professional development to educators on how to implement the recommendations using specific instructional practices. Educators will learn to use these evidence-based practices effectively, helping them to optimize intervention time to improve student learning.
